summ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orLuca Weiss2023-11-23 21:25:10 +0100
committerLuca Weiss2023-11-23 21:25:10 +0100
commit6d6ea79e3fbcb9a2ed70d54e02e07c3e8a2959b1 (patch)
tree117158b56d76cf439e2094cb34575b57f8efd600
parent7f7f5d905c950e6285be44d470230cdd1348701b (diff)
downloadaur-6d6ea79e3fbcb9a2ed70d54e02e07c3e8a2959b1.tar.gz
upgpkg: jellyfin-git 10.8.0.alpha5.r2652.gfd1dc860c9-1
jellyfin now uses dotnet-sdk 8
-rw-r--r--.SRCINFO12
-rw-r--r--PKGBUILD10
2 files changed, 11 insertions, 11 deletions
diff --git a/.SRCINFO b/.SRCINFO
index b932b298f616..cce2f7315f26 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,13 +1,13 @@
pkgbase = jellyfin-git
pkgdesc = The Free Software Media System
- pkgver = 10.8.0.alpha5.r1656.g2ce08eb184
+ pkgver = 10.8.0.alpha5.r2652.gfd1dc860c9
pkgrel = 1
url = https://github.com/jellyfin/jellyfin
arch = i686
arch = x86_64
arch = armv6h
license = GPL2
- makedepends = dotnet-sdk
+ makedepends = dotnet-sdk>=8
makedepends = npm
makedepends = git
provides = jellyfin
@@ -26,8 +26,8 @@ pkgbase = jellyfin-git
sha512sums = 45a62b62d97b9a83289d4dfde684163b1bcf340c1921fb958e5a701812c61b392901841940c67e5fa5148783277d5b4dc65ba01d3a22e8f855ea62154ad9be33
pkgname = jellyfin-git
- depends = jellyfin-web-git=10.8.0.alpha5.r1656.g2ce08eb184
- depends = jellyfin-server-git=10.8.0.alpha5.r1656.g2ce08eb184
+ depends = jellyfin-web-git=10.8.0.alpha5.r2652.gfd1dc860c9
+ depends = jellyfin-server-git=10.8.0.alpha5.r2652.gfd1dc860c9
pkgname = jellyfin-web-git
pkgdesc = Jellyfin web client
@@ -36,8 +36,8 @@ pkgname = jellyfin-web-git
pkgname = jellyfin-server-git
pkgdesc = Jellyfin server component
- depends = dotnet-runtime
- depends = aspnet-runtime
+ depends = dotnet-runtime>=8
+ depends = aspnet-runtime>=8
depends = ffmpeg
depends = sqlite
provides = jellyfin-server
diff --git a/PKGBUILD b/PKGBUILD
index 632e86bcbfbe..167faa4571ec 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-4,13 +4,13 @@
pkgbase=jellyfin-git
pkgname=(jellyfin-git jellyfin-web-git jellyfin-server-git)
-pkgver=10.8.0.alpha5.r1656.g2ce08eb184
+pkgver=10.8.0.alpha5.r2652.gfd1dc860c9
pkgrel=1
pkgdesc='The Free Software Media System'
arch=('i686' 'x86_64' 'armv6h')
url='https://github.com/jellyfin/jellyfin'
license=('GPL2')
-makedepends=('dotnet-sdk' 'npm' 'git')
+makedepends=('dotnet-sdk>=8' 'npm' 'git')
provides=('jellyfin')
conflicts=('jellyfin')
source=('git+https://github.com/jellyfin/jellyfin.git'
@@ -45,8 +45,8 @@ build(){
# Disable dotnet telemetry
export DOTNET_CLI_TELEMETRY_OPTOUT=1
- # Force dotnet to use 7.x when multiple SDKs are installed
- dotnet new globaljson --sdk-version 7.0.0 --roll-forward latestMinor --force
+ # Force dotnet to use 8.x when multiple SDKs are installed
+ dotnet new globaljson --sdk-version 8.0.0 --roll-forward latestMinor --force
dotnet build --configuration Release Jellyfin.Server
# Ideally, this would be run in package() with the --output variable pointing
@@ -66,7 +66,7 @@ package_jellyfin-git() {
package_jellyfin-server-git() {
pkgdesc="Jellyfin server component"
- depends=('dotnet-runtime' 'aspnet-runtime' 'ffmpeg' 'sqlite')
+ depends=('dotnet-runtime>=8' 'aspnet-runtime>=8' 'ffmpeg' 'sqlite')
backup=('etc/conf.d/jellyfin')
provides=('jellyfin-server')
conflicts=('jellyfin-server')